AI Summary

  • Recognizes Phi Beta Sigma Fraternity, Inc., on its centennial year of being founded on January 9, 1914, at Howard University by Abram Langston Taylor, Leonard Francis Morse, and Charles Ignatius Brown.

  • Acknowledges Phi Beta Sigma as the first African American fraternity of the National Pan-Hellenic Council established in Alabama in 1918 at Tuskegee through the Gamma Sigma Chapter, the home chapter of George Washington Carver.

  • Honors the Tau Sigma Chapter located in Birmingham, Alabama, which was established on January 14, 1924, and notes it as the home chapter of state leaders including Representative Rod Scott, Representative Oliver Robinson, and the late Representative Demetrius C. Newton, Sr., the first African American Speaker Pro Tempore in Alabama.

  • Recognizes the City of Birmingham, Alabama, for hosting the 2014 Phi Beta Sigma Fraternity Alabama State Conference in commemoration of the fraternity's centennial year.

  • House adopted February 12, 2014; Senate adopted February 13, 2014.
